Old Fashioned Pumpkin Nut Loaf

Transport yourself to the cozy flavors of fall with this Old Fashioned Pumpkin Nut Loaf, a timeless recipe that blends warm spices, rich pumpkin puree, and crunchy walnuts or pecans to create a moist, fragrant bread bursting with seasonal charm. Perfectly spiced with cinnamon, nutmeg, and a hint of cloves, this easy-to-make loaf comes together in just 15 minutes of prep time and bakes to golden perfection in under an hour. Prep Time:15 mins
Cook Time:60 mins
Total Time:75 mins
Servings: 10

Ingredients

  • 2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 1.5 cups granulated sugar
  • 1 teaspoon baking soda
  • 0.5 teaspoons baking powder
  • 0.5 teaspoons salt
  • 1.5 teaspoons ground cinnamon
  • 0.5 teaspoons ground nutmeg
  • 0.25 teaspoons ground cloves
  • 2 eggs
  • 1 cup canned pumpkin puree
  • 0.5 cups vegetable oil
  • 0.25 cups water
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 0.75 cups chopped walnuts or pecans

Directions

Step 1

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Grease a 9x5-inch loaf pan and set it aside.

Step 2

In a large mixing bowl, combine the flour, sugar, baking soda, baking powder, salt, cinnamon, nutmeg, and cloves. Whisk the dry ingredients until well blended.

Step 3

In a separate medium-sized bowl, whisk together the eggs, pumpkin puree, vegetable oil, water, and vanilla extract until smooth.

Step 4

Gradually add the wet ingredients to the dry ingredients, stirring gently with a spatula or wooden spoon. Mix until just combined; do not overmix.

Step 5

Fold in the chopped walnuts or pecans, ensuring they are evenly distributed throughout the batter.

Step 6

Pour the batter into the prepared loaf pan and spread it out evenly.

Step 7

Bake in the preheated oven for 55-60 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the center of the loaf comes out clean.

Step 8

Allow the loaf to cool in the pan for 10 minutes, then carefully remove it and transfer it to a wire rack to cool completely.

Step 9

Slice and serve! This loaf pairs wonderfully with a spread of butter or cream cheese.
